Are you a seasoned engineering professional who thrives on keeping complex plant assets running -- reliably, safely and efficiently?



We're looking for an engineering asset and maintenance specialist to ensure the effective management, maintenance and operational availability for 100-150 pieces of engineering plant and equipment (ranging from 5,000 to 3M in value).



You'll manage internal technicians, external contractors and the full maintenance lifecycle -- ensuring uptime, compliance and continuous improvement.


What you'll be doing




Develop and oversee asset-management strategies and maintenance schedules (using CMMS). Monitor asset performance, reliability and lifecycle costs -- recommend improvements. Lead root-cause analysis and corrective actions when issues arise. Ensure all work meets safety, regulatory and quality standards (e.g. ISO 9001, 45001). Manage and optimise the annual maintenance budget. Lead and support maintenance technician(s); coordinate external contractors & suppliers. Act as key liaison between Engineering, Estates, Operations, Procurement and Quality teams.

What we're looking for




Degree (or equivalent) in Engineering, Asset Management or related discipline -- or proven track record in similar roles Demonstrable experience managing engineering assets and maintenance teams Experience with maintenance best practices, regulatory compliance and contractor management Budget management skills and familiarity with CMMS Strong ownership and accountability -- you drive real-world results Excellent communicator and collaborator -- can engage stakeholders at all levels Proactive mindset and a commitment to continuous improvement, safety and reliability
